使用Anaconda和Python进行科学计算
Anaconda是一个用于科学计算的Python发行版,它包含了conda、Python等180多个科学包及其依赖项,你可以把它看作是一个Python的集成环境,它为Python开发者提供了一种方便的方式来管理其开发环境。
我们需要安装Anaconda,你可以在Anaconda的官方网站上下载适合你操作系统的版本,安装过程非常简单,只需要按照提示进行即可,安装完成后,你可以在开始菜单中找到Anaconda Navigator,这是一个图形化的管理工具,可以帮助你管理和使用Anaconda中的软件包。
在Anaconda中,我们可以使用conda命令来管理Python环境和包,我们可以使用以下命令来创建一个新的Python环境:
conda create -n myenv python=3.6
这个命令会创建一个名为myenv的新环境,并安装了Python 3.6,你可以根据需要更改环境的名称和Python版本。
创建好环境后,我们可以使用以下命令来激活环境:
activate myenv
激活环境后,你就可以在这个环境中安装和使用Python包了,我们可以使用pip来安装numpy包:
pip install numpy
安装完成后,我们就可以在Python程序中使用numpy了,我们可以使用以下代码来计算两个数的和:
import numpy as np a = np.array([1, 2, 3]) b = np.array([4, 5, 6]) print(np.sum(a + b)) # 输出:21
除了numpy,Anaconda还包含了许多其他的科学包,如pandas、scipy、matplotlib等,这些包都是进行科学计算的必备工具,你可以使用conda或pip来安装这些包。
Anaconda是一个非常强大的Python发行版,它为Python开发者提供了一个方便的方式来管理其开发环境,特别是对于进行科学计算的开发者来说,Anaconda无疑是一个非常好的选择。
还没有评论,来说两句吧...